For some people with the same issue the cause (and the fix) was related to the developer options. In some cases they managed to enable the UI tuner after enabling the developer options first. If you've done this already make sure you didn't switch the animation options off. Set the default values back and try the UI tuner again.

Thanks Javier. My developer options we're enabled and my animations we're off. So I switched it back to default and restarted my phone and it worked. Not having the animations on makes sense as the cog spinning would be considered an animation. Thanks again!
